The cantitruncated 2 21 polytope or girjak, also called the cantitruncated 221 polytope, is a convex uniform polypeton. It consists of 27 great rhombated triacontaditera, 27 truncated demipenteracts, 72 great rhombated hexatera, and 216 rectified pentachoric prisms. 3 great rhombated triacontaditera, 1 truncated demipenteract, 2 great rhombated hexatera, and 1 rectified pentachoric prism join at each vertex. As the name suggests, it is the cantitruncation of the icosiheptaheptacontadipeton.
